Iran - Export of Video Games Used with a Television Receiver
Since 2011, Iran Export of Video Games Used with a Television Receiver decreased by 58.3% year on year. With $300 in 2016, the country was number 110 comparing other countries in Export of Video Games Used with a Television Receiver. Iran is overtaken by Moldova, which was number 109 with $314 and is followed by Saint Lucia with $293. China lead the ranking with $10,092,466,307.44 in 2019, a growth of 4.1% compared to 2018. United States, Japan and Poland respectively ranked number 2, 3 and 4 in this ranking. Ukraine witnessed the best average annual growth at +851% per year, while Oman witnessed the worst performance at -68.9% per year.
